Campbell County, Kentucky
Claryville Real Estate and Local Guide
An unincorporated community and census-designated place in southwestern Campbell County, sitting along the Licking River and blending rural and suburban areas. It was originally known as Pond Creek before being named for the Clary family of pioneer settlers. Ranked Realty pairs verified local data with the agents who know Claryville best.
